Rise Bakehouse @ Potong Pasir

went to the other rise bakehouse outlet in potong pasir (can use cdc!) for a sweet treat post-dinner🍴and there were many many yummy dessert options!

🍓strawberry matcha cloud latte $9

my friend said that she has tasted better matcha quality elsewhere, but the drink came together very well! the strawberry milk, puree and matcha combined were sweet and rich with lots of micro foam 🍵

🧇fresh berries waffle $17.9

the waffle was very fresh! crispy on the outside and warm and fluffy in the centre, topped with many fruits and a super satisfying creamy strawberry ice cream 🍦

you can check out their online menu (risebakehouse.sg) for all the different pretty pastries they have as well! there was so much variety displayed in the glass cabinet it was hard to resist buying a couple more just to try 😅😅 loved their interior and service was great too~
